Zefr Expands Brand Safety Platform Into Türkiye, GCC, and Egypt Through Local Media Partnerships
Zefr, a provider of AI-powered brand safety and suitability solutions, announced strategic partnerships with Black C Media and RedC Media to expand its services across Türkiye, the Gulf Cooperation Council, and Egypt. Black C Media will serve as Zefr’s official partner in Türkiye, while RedC Media will support the GCC region, including Saudi Arabia, the United Arab Emirates, Qatar, Kuwait, Bahrain and Oman, as well as Egypt.
The partnerships pair Zefr’s content classification technology with local market expertise, agency relationships, and hands-on activation support from the two regional firms. Advertisers and agencies in the region will gain access to Zefr’s contextual, brand safety and suitability capabilities on YouTube, backed by local sales, campaign activation, and strategic guidance in Turkish, Arabic and English, along with managed service support where needed.
“Türkiye, GCC and Egypt are not only fast-growing digital markets, they are culturally rich and highly nuanced regions where local context and cultural sensitivity are everything,” said Alexandra Kondrashtina, MENA Commercial Lead at Zefr, in a press release. “We are proud to partner with Black C Media and RedC Media to bring Zefr’s patented content intelligence to advertisers and agencies in the region.”
Cengiz Coşkun, Managing Director of Black C Media Türkiye, said brand sensitivity to unsafe content in the country “has never been higher,” noting that YouTube is Türkiye’s largest media platform with thousands of videos uploaded daily. He said Zefr’s suitability layer “processes every frame with AI” to find relevant context for brands within that volume of content while helping them avoid unsuitable environments.
Taher Jawadwala, Country Manager of Red C Media, pointed to YouTube’s reach in the GCC, where users spend more than 60 minutes daily on the platform, with penetration exceeding 94%. He said scale alone is not enough given the volume of controversial and misinformative content in the region’s social media environment, and that the partnership will help GCC brands deliver ads in brand-safe environments that drive measurable business outcomes.
Zefr’s platform combines contextual targeting, brand safety, suitability, measurement, and optimization for video and social media buying. The company holds Media Rating Council accreditation for content-level brand safety and suitability labeling and reporting on YouTube, the first third-party platform integration to receive that distinction. Zefr is headquartered in Los Angeles with additional offices in New York, Chicago, London, Toronto, and Singapore, among other locations.
